A Professional Certificate in Ergonomics for Carpentry Workers, a valuable addition to any STEM-focused carpentry program, equips participants with the knowledge and skills to prevent work-related musculoskeletal disorders (WMSDs).


The program's learning outcomes center on identifying ergonomic hazards prevalent in carpentry, such as repetitive movements and awkward postures. Students will learn to assess workstations, select appropriate tools and equipment, and implement practical solutions to mitigate risks, fostering a safer and more efficient work environment. This directly translates to improved worker health and productivity.

Professional Certificate in Ergonomics is increasingly significant for carpentry workers within the UK STEM sector. The construction industry, a cornerstone of the UK economy, faces rising concerns about musculoskeletal disorders (MSDs). The Health and Safety Executive (HSE) reported over 30,000 work-related MSD cases in 2022, highlighting the urgent need for improved workplace ergonomics. A Professional Certificate in Ergonomics equips carpenters with the knowledge and skills to design and implement safer work practices, reducing the risk of injuries and lost productivity.

This specialized training addresses current industry demands for skilled professionals prioritizing health and safety. By understanding ergonomic principles, carpenters can optimize their workstations, select appropriate tools, and adopt better working postures. This not only improves individual well-being but also contributes to increased efficiency and reduced employer liability.
